Features & Specs
The Rossi R92 357 Mag Lever Action Rifle with Wood Stock is designed to meet the demands of serious shooters. Here are some of its key features:
- Caliber: .357 Magnum
- Barrel Length: 20 inches
- Overall Length: 37 inches
- Weight: 6.5 pounds
- Muzzle Velocity: Up to 1,500 fps
- Magazine Capacity: 9 rounds
- Stock Material: High-quality wood stock
This rifle is built to last, with a durable blued steel finish and a smooth-action lever that ensures reliable operation. The wood stock provides a classic look and a comfortable grip, enhancing your shooting experience.
